Reid Hoffman joins board, invests $5M in Wrapp
Wrapp, a Stockholm-based startup that lets you send gift cards to friends on Facebook, today announced that LinkedIn co-founder Reid Hoffman has joined its board.
This comes as Wrapp said that it has raised $5 million from Greylock Partners, where Hoffman is a partner.
Wrapp was founded early last year by a team that includes the former CTO of Spotify and the founder of Rebtel, the world's largest independent VoIP company. In September, it launched as a mobile app in Sweden, where it it soon became the top social app.
